Illinois Administrative Code
Title 50 - INSURANCE
Part 2410 - ADMINISTRATIVE DISSOLUTIONS OR WITHDRAWAL OF STATUTORY DEPOSIT
Section 2410.40 - Definitions

Current through Register Vol. 48, No. 12, March 22, 2024

Administrative Dissolution means the voluntary surrender by an insurance entity of its Certificate of Authority and cancellation of its Articles of Incorporation by the Director of the Illinois Department of Insurance, resulting in termination of the insurance entity's existence.

Code means the Illinois Insurance Code [215 ILCS 5 ].

Department means the Illinois Department of Insurance.

Director means the Director of the Illinois Department of Insurance.

Insurance Entity, for purposes of this Part, means any domestic stock; domestic mutual; reciprocal; assessment legal reserve life; mutual benefit association; or burial society who possesses a certificate of authority issued by the Director pursuant to the Code [215 ILCS 5]; a health maintenance organization (HMO) who possesses a certificate of authority issued by the Director pursuant to Sections 2-1 and 2-2 of the Health Maintenance Act [125 ILCS 125/2-1 and 2 -2] and a limited health maintenance organization (LHSO) who possesses a certificate of authority issued by the Director pursuant to Sections 2001 and 2002 of the Limited Health Service Organization Act [215 ILCS 130/2001 and 2002 ]; or farm mutual, fraternal benefit societies or other entities that are granted articles of incorporation or chartered by the Illinois Department of Insurance.
